You can use climbing plants such as honeysuckle, clematis, and rambling roses. Ensure the plants are suitable for your local climate.
Wipe the wooden structure with a damp cloth to remove any dirt or debris.
The arch can be secured by sinking the feet into earth or a concrete trench, or by using the included metal ground spikes.
The arch is made of wood.
Yes, the arch is designed to accommodate multiple plant varieties for a stunning visual effect.
While the arch is made from wood, it's advisable to apply a sealant to protect it from the elements.
Ensure the feet are securely fixed in the ground using the metal ground spikes or a concrete trench. Check that the ground is level.
Apply a wood sealant or preservative to protect the wood from weather damage.
The arch is compatible with various climbing plants. Ensure the plants you choose are suitable for your local climate and have similar care requirements.
